Ingredients Analysis for Dairy Content

When determining whether Starburst Jelly Beans are dairy-free, examining the ingredient list is essential. Starburst Jelly Beans typically include sugar, corn syrup, modified food starch, and various flavorings and colorings. To assess dairy content, it’s important to identify any ingredients derived from milk or milk proteins.

Common dairy-derived ingredients to watch for include:

  • Milk solids or milk powder
  • Whey or whey protein
  • Casein or caseinates
  • Lactose
  • Butterfat
  • Cream

Starburst Jelly Beans do not list any of these dairy-related ingredients on their packaging or official product descriptions. Instead, the product tends to use plant-based starches and synthetic flavorings, which suggests the absence of dairy components.

Ingredients and Dairy Content in Starburst Jelly Beans

Starburst jelly beans are a popular candy known for their fruity flavors and chewy texture. When evaluating whether they are dairy free, it is essential to examine the ingredient list and manufacturing processes carefully.

The primary ingredients in Starburst jelly beans typically include:

  • Sugar
  • Corn syrup
  • Modified food starch
  • Citric acid
  • Natural and artificial flavors
  • Color additives (such as Red 40, Yellow 5, etc.)
  • Confectioner’s glaze
  • Carnauba wax

None of these ingredients are inherently dairy-based. However, variations in flavorings or manufacturing processes can introduce dairy derivatives.

Ingredient Potential Dairy Source Typical Use in Starburst Jelly Beans
Natural and Artificial Flavors May contain milk derivatives (e.g., lactose or casein) depending on formulation Provides fruit flavor profile
Confectioner’s Glaze No dairy; derived from shellac (insect resin) Gives shiny coating
Carnauba Wax No dairy; plant-based wax Used for candy coating and texture

Based on the ingredient analysis, Starburst jelly beans do not contain explicit dairy components such as milk, butter, or cream. However, the term “natural and artificial flavors” can sometimes conceal trace amounts of dairy-derived ingredients used as carriers or flavor enhancers.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)

Are Starburst Jelly Beans dairy free?
Starburst Jelly Beans do not contain dairy ingredients and are considered dairy free. However, it is important to check the packaging for any allergen warnings about cross-contamination.

Do Starburst Jelly Beans contain any milk derivatives?
Starburst Jelly Beans do not contain milk derivatives such as casein or whey. The ingredient list typically excludes these components.

Can people with lactose intolerance safely consume Starburst Jelly Beans?
Yes, individuals with lactose intolerance can generally consume Starburst Jelly Beans safely, as they do not contain lactose or milk products.

Are Starburst Jelly Beans suitable for a vegan diet?
Starburst Jelly Beans are dairy free but may contain other animal-derived ingredients such as gelatin or beeswax. Verify the ingredient list to confirm suitability for vegans.

Is there a risk of cross-contact with dairy in Starburst Jelly Beans?
Manufacturers may produce Starburst Jelly Beans in facilities that handle dairy. Consumers with severe dairy allergies should review allergen statements on the packaging.

Where can I find the most accurate ingredient information for Starburst Jelly Beans?
The most reliable source is the product packaging or the official Mars Wrigley website, which provides up-to-date ingredient and allergen information.
